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
606616752 68187593 04482283964
01605 41 10163
01605 41 10163
410729 70 36444 59850 7389326293
All about undefined
Interested in learning more?
01605 41 10163
410729 70 36444 59850 7389326293
See more
73182 93074453387
1293051210 746 00556773653 557
See more
76408491 113975345 1221893729
16466 95726 78
See more